Car Key Programming Near Me

Contact a professional if you're having trouble with your keys. A locksmith in your car can program or duplicate your key fob quickly and cost-effectively. They can also fix broken locks on doors.

The keys for electric cars have chip that communicates with the computer system of the vehicle. If the chip is damaged, you'll need to get a new blank key and get it programmed by an expert.

Cost

Car key programming car key is a service offered by auto locksmiths. It involves replacing the microchip in your key with a blank one, and then reprogramming your vehicle. This can be costly depending on the key type and the amount of time needed to complete the task. You can expect to pay between $100 and $1000 for this service, regardless of whether you're replacing a regular car key or a remote key fob.

Many of the newer vehicles on the market have keys that have transponders integrated into. They connect to the computer system of your vehicle and allow doors to be locked or unlocked when you press a button. The cost of replacing these keys in the event that they are lost or stolen is high and they need to be programmed. Luckily, there are some ways to cut down on the cost of car key programming.

The simplest way to cut down the cost of car key programming is to buy an extra. It is possible to get one at most auto shops or hardware stores. Major chains offer a wide selection of spare keys that can be programmed for less cost than going to a dealership. You should check the owner's manual to make sure that the key you purchase is the right one for your car.

If you're unsure which key is the correct one for your vehicle You can ask an associate in a store. Most associates know a great amount about the cars they sell, and can assist you in finding the correct replacement key for your vehicle. They can help you program car keys your key if needed.

The key chip in your car is a crucial element of your vehicle's security. You'll need to replace it in the event of damage. With the advancement of technology, this is no longer as costly as in the past. You can save money by using a professional locksmith to do the job quickly and easily. Some locksmiths charge an additional fee for travel to your area, but it's worth the extra expense in order to be secure and safe.

Time

Car key programming (pdc.edu) is a procedure that occurs when the blank car key or remote fob is programmed to function with the vehicle it's intended for. The process can be completed by a professional locksmith or by using a special tool. It could take a long time to complete this procedure. The amount of time the professional will need to program your car key will depend on the model and make of your vehicle, and will also depend on the type of programming that is required. Car fobs and transponder keys for instance, require a more complex programming process.

Safety

It is possible that the key fob in your car is equipped with a transponder that must be programmed. This is an element of security that blocks your vehicle from starting without the right key. The majority of hardware stores won't be equipped to program a modern key because they do not have the equipment needed. Some locksmiths and online dealers offer this service. However, they usually require proof of ownership prior taking the necessary steps.

The process of programming a new car key could take as long as 30 minutes, not including the time needed to get the key cut. The cost of programming a new car key will vary according to the make and model. In general, the best option is to visit a car dealer. This will provide you with the best chance to get an original key that will work properly with your vehicle.

A key fob is more convenient and safer than a traditional car key. The newer key fobs have a chip, unlike the old blade keys which simply fit into the ignition. They also send a signal when the key is within the range of the fob. This signal is then confirmed by a sensor inside the car. If the serial number matches the number, the car will begin.

While car theft is common, the use of the key fob will decrease the likelihood of it happening. The reason for this is that the key is only accessible by the owner, and cannot be copied by anyone else. The key fob is also an excellent way to keep track of your vehicle when it's not in use.

Reputation

There is no longer a time when you could just walk into the hardware store to get your car key duplicated. Modern vehicles have upgraded security systems that can prevent the use of a key without a specific responder inside your vehicle. This is the reason why duplicating a car key so difficult and expensive. This is the reason why many end up at their local dealership or a professional locksmith when they require an extra.
